Description
The Nonin XPOD Oximeter 3012LP is a highly specialized external OEM pulse oximeter designed for seamless integration into medical devices. Its primary function is to deliver precise pulse oximetry measurements, including SpO2 and pulse rate, even under challenging conditions such as motion, low perfusion, and varying skin pigmentation.

Design and Power
- Compact External Design: Requires no internal space within the monitor housing, offering plug-and-play adaptability.
- Low Power Consumption: Less than 35mW at 3.3V for non-USB connections and approximately 90mW for USB, making it suitable for continuous operation.
- Multiple Connector Options: Includes Mini-12, USB, or custom connectors, enhancing versatility.
Environmental Compliance
- RoHS Compliant: Environmentally safe with minimized hazardous materials.
- Ingress Protection: Rated at IP33, providing adequate protection against environmental factors.
Technical Specifications
- SpO2 Range: 0 to 100%
- Pulse Rate Range: 18 to 321 BPM
- Accuracy: Maintains high accuracy across various conditions and sensor types.
- Measurement Wavelengths: Utilizes red and infrared wavelengths for precise readings.
- Input Voltage: Ranges from 1.0 to 5.5 VDC, accommodating different power sources.
Physical Characteristics
- Cable Length: Standard 1 meter, extendable up to 2 meters.
- Weight: Less than or equal to 75 grams, including cable and connector.
- Housing Volume: Compact at less than or equal to 1.1 cubic inches.

Environmental Specifications
- Operating Temperature: Ranges from -5°C to +50°C for the oximeter, and 0°C to +40°C for the sensor.
- Humidity: Operates effectively in 10% to 90% non-condensing humidity, with storage conditions accommodating wider ranges.
